How to fill out the Housing For Older Persons Affidavit Verifying Occupancy And Qualification online

Filling out the Housing For Older Persons Affidavit Verifying Occupancy And Qualification is an essential process for associations maintaining housing for older individuals. This guide provides a clear and supportive walkthrough for completing the form online, ensuring accurate submission.

Follow the steps to fill out the affidavit with ease.

  1. Click ‘Get Form’ button to obtain the form and open it in the editor.
  2. Begin by entering the name of the manager or authorized officer in the specified field. This individual is responsible for the accuracy of the information provided in the affidavit.
  3. In the next section, include the title of the person filling out the form, followed by the name of the community association they represent. Ensure these details are accurate to avoid any confusion.
  4. Proceed to confirm that all properties in the community are intended to be qualified as housing for older persons. This can typically be done by checking a box or entering a statement affirming compliance with the Housing for Older Persons Act.
  5. Next, verify that at least 80% of the dwellings have at least one occupant who is 55 years of age or older. You may need to include documentation or references from records that support this claim.
  6. Indicate that the association has documentation of verification procedures. This may involve a declaration affirming that the association keeps records of the ages and occupancy status of its residents, updating these within the last two years.
  7. Ensure that the association is prepared to make available a summary of the age and occupancy verification documentation to individuals upon request. This transparency is key for compliance.
  8. Include a statement acknowledging that the affidavit will be provided to various stakeholders, such as property managers and prospective buyers, confirming the reliability of the information.
  9. Affirm that the association has registered its status with the Florida Commission on Human Rights and has satisfied all registration requirements as mandated by law.
  10. Complete the affidavit by obtaining the signature of the affiant and providing their printed name. It is crucial that the person signing has the authority to represent the association.
  11. At the bottom of the affidavit, have it notarized. This includes providing the date, the signature, and the printed name of the notary public, as well as their commission expiry date.
  12. Once all sections are filled, review the form for accuracy. You can then save changes, download, print, or share the completed document online.

HOPA – ONE ALTERNATIVE FOR ASSOCIATIONS WITH OLDER PERSONS The Housing for Older Persons Act (“HOPA”) permits housing for older persons where 80% or more of the dwelling units are occupied by at least one person 55 years of age or older.

It Stands for Housing for Older Persons Act of 1995, which allows Communities of Homes to Restrict the Age of Residents to 55 Years or Older.

§ 100.307 Verification of occupancy. (a) In order for a housing facility or community to qualify as housing for persons 55 years of age or older, it must be able to produce, in response to a complaint filed under this title, verification of compliance with § 100.305 through reliable surveys and affidavits.

The Act contained a provision exempting "senior" housing from the prohibition against familial status discrimination. The Housing for Older Persons Act (HOPA), signed into law by President Clinton on December 28, 1995, amended the housing for older persons exemption against familial status discrimination.
